Abstract:
Sentinel lymph node biopsy has a very important function in the accurate staging, diagnosis, and treatment of malig-nant melanoma. The operational technique of sentinel lymph node biopsy (SLNB) has been basically mature, but its indications remain unclear, especially for thin melanomas. Adequate evidence to show that SLNB combined with a complete lymph node dissection can prolong the survival of patients with metastasis is unavailable. Given the low incidence of malignant melanoma in the country, the use of SLNB has not been extensively investigated in China and the relevant methods are outdated. This review summarizes the current ap-plication of SLNB in cutaneous malignant melanoma by analyzing related studies conducted in recent years.
